Overview

Learn about logging all objects coming into your museum's care.

In this session we will focus on the Spectrum 5.1 procedure, Object entry. This procedure includes logging all objects coming into your care for whatever reason, including loans, enquiries and potential acquisitions. We will look at how to complete an Entry Form and how to assess and mitigate risks involved with objects coming into your museum.

There will be opportunities to ask questions during the session, as well as share ideas with other attendees.

This session is workshop style with breakout rooms. There will be a 10 minute break around 11am.

Who should attend?

Trustees, managers, beginners, volunteers.

What will you learn?

By the end of the session, attendees will:

  • Understand the Spectrum requirements and policy guidance for Object entry.
  • Understand the Spectrum suggested procedure for Object entry.
  • Understand the importance of having clear ownership of collections in relation to the MA’s Code of Ethics and the Accreditation standard.

How does this meet the Accreditation standard?

5.2 To follow the Spectrum primary documentation procedures

About the trainer

Anna Rhodes (Collections Trust) delivers in-person and online events and training. She has over 15 years collections management experience having worked at Buxton Museum and Art Gallery, Macclesfield Museums, Science and Industry Museum, Manchester and the Wordsworth Trust. She has experience across a variety of collections but has a particular interest in art and ceramics. She holds an MA in Art History and the Museums Association AMA.
